The likelihood of every single one of you reading this having at least one cell phone battery you don’t use anymore buried in a box or your desk is probably pretty high. Turns out all those old batteries, in addition to obviously being bad for the environment, have about 80% efficiency left in them. With a design and size similar to a portable hard drive, BETTER RE can turn those old batteries into a reusable power pack for your current devices. The elegant slide and clip system works with batteries up to 58.5 x 97.8 x 6.5 (mm), which is the largest size currently on the market. Each BETTER RE is made with aluminum and wood and comes in four different finishes, so pick something you’re going to like for a long time because this product is usable as long as you have an old battery.
